**Introduction:**

Creating a Facebook Page for your business or brand is more than just a digital formality; it's a powerful tool to connect with your audience, build a community, and establish your online presence. In this guide, we'll walk you through the essential steps to create a Facebook Page that not only exists but thrives.


**Setting Up Your Facebook Page:**


*Creating a Business Page:*

To get started, head to Facebook's business section and select "Create a Page." Follow the prompts to choose the appropriate category and subcategories that best represent your business.


**Optimizing Your Page:**


*Crafting a compelling About section:*

Your About section is the first impression visitors get. Write a concise yet informative description of your business, highlighting key values and offerings.


*Uploading a profile picture and cover photo:*

Visuals matter. Choose a professional profile picture and an eye-catching cover photo that reflects your brand.


*Adding relevant contact information:*

Make it easy for customers to reach you by including accurate contact details. This builds trust and accessibility.


**Content Strategy:**


*Planning engaging and shareable content:*

Create a content calendar outlining your posts. Focus on a mix of informative, entertaining, and promotional content to keep your audience engaged.


*Utilizing multimedia content:*

Diversify your content with images, videos, and infographics. Visuals are more likely to capture attention and boost engagement.


**Building Your Audience:**


*Inviting friends and contacts:*

Start by inviting your existing Facebook friends and contacts to like your page. A supportive initial audience can help kickstart your page.


*Promoting your page on other social media platforms:*

Cross-promote your Facebook Page on other social media channels to tap into your audience on different platforms.


*Running Facebook ads:*

Invest in targeted Facebook ads to reach a wider audience and attract potential customers.


**Engaging with Your Audience:**


*Responding to comments and messages:*

Engagement is a two-way street. Respond promptly to comments and messages, fostering a sense of community and customer service.


*Hosting live sessions and events:*

Live sessions and events offer a personal touch, allowing your audience to connect with you in real-time.


**Facebook Insights:**


*Understanding and utilizing analytics:*

Regularly check Facebook Insights to understand your page's performance. Break down measurements like reach, commitment, and crowd socioeconomics to refine your procedure.


*Making data-driven decisions:*

Use the insights gained to make informed decisions about your content strategy, posting schedule, and audience targeting.


**Promoting Your Page Outside Facebook:**


*Integrating Facebook Page on your website:*

Increase visibility by adding a Facebook Page widget to your website. This encourages website visitors to connect with you on Facebook.


*Collaborating with influencers and partners:*

Partnering with influencers or other businesses can expose your page to new audiences. Seek collaborations that align with your brand values.


**Staying Consistent:**


*Creating a posting schedule:*

Consistency is key. Develop a posting schedule that aligns with your audience's active times, keeping your page fresh and engaging.


*Adapting to algorithm changes:*

Stay informed about Facebook's algorithm changes and adjust your strategy accordingly. Adapting to these shifts ensures your content remains visible.



**Troubleshooting Common Issues:**


*Dealing with negative comments:*

Handle negative comments professionally. Address concerns publicly and offer solutions privately. Transforming a negative encounter into a positive one grandstands your obligation to consumer loyalty.


*Recovering from temporary restrictions:*

If your page faces temporary restrictions, follow Facebook's guidelines to resolve the issue promptly. Transparency and compliance are crucial.

# FAQs:


1. **Q: How long does it take to see results on a Facebook Page?

   A: Results vary, but consistent effort and engagement can lead to noticeable improvements within a few weeks.


2. **Q: Can I use my personal Facebook profile for business instead of creating a separate page?**

   A: While possible, having a dedicated business page offers more features and professionalism.
